According to 6Wresearch internal database and industry insights, the Global Copper Alloys Market was valued at USD 36 Billion in 2024 and is expected to reach USD 51.5 Billion by 2031, growing at a compound annual growth rate of 9.60% during the forecast period (2025-2031).
The global copper alloys market is experiencing steady growth, driven by the increasing demand from various end-use industries such as electronics, automotive, construction, and industrial machinery. Copper alloys offer superior properties such as high thermal and electrical conductivity, corrosion resistance, and excellent machinability, making them essential materials in a wide range of applications. The market is also benefiting from the rising adoption of copper alloys in the production of sustainable energy systems like solar panels and wind turbines. Additionally, the growing focus on infrastructure development and urbanization in emerging economies is further fueling the demand for copper alloys. However, fluctuating raw material prices and environmental concerns related to copper mining and processing are some of the key challenges faced by the global copper alloys market.

In the Global Copper Alloys Market, Asia is a key region driving growth due to the robust manufacturing sector in countries like China and India, leading to high demand for copper alloys in various industries. North America and Europe are also significant markets, with a focus on advanced applications in aerospace, automotive, and electronics industries. The Middle East and Africa region is witnessing steady growth, predominantly driven by the construction and infrastructure sectors. Latin America, on the other hand, is experiencing a rise in demand for copper alloys in the automotive and electrical industries. Overall, the global copper alloys market is expected to see continued growth across these regions, fueled by increasing industrialization, urbanization, and infrastructure development.
